Following a preliminary research, the crime scene is photographed; some police departments also create a videotape from the scene. CSIs acquire careful measurements, make specific notes, and attract sketches. Evidence is collected and carefully cataloged. Scientific and technological improvements have resulted in the development of laser and different-mild sources that may expose latent fingerprints, stains, hairs, fibres, as well as other trace proof. By way of example, luminol, a substance that fluoresces when in contact with blood, is able to detecting blood traces that have been diluted as much as 10,000 situations, which makes it beneficial for seeking crime scenes which were cleaned to be able to conceal proof.
